/*---------------------------------------------------------
* Copyright (C) Microsoft Corporation. All rights reserved.
*--------------------------------------------------------*/
import { hostname } from "os";
import { dirname } from "path";
import vscode = require("vscode");
import { CancellationToken, DebugConfiguration, DebugConfigurationProvider,
ExtensionContext, ProviderResult, WorkspaceFolder } from "vscode";
import { LanguageClient, NotificationType, RequestType } from "vscode-languageclient";
import { IFeature } from "../feature";
import { getPlatformDetails, IPlatformDetails, OperatingSystem } from "../platform";
import { PowerShellProcess} from "../process";
import { SessionManager } from "../session";
import Settings = require("../settings");
import utils = require("../utils");
export class DebugSessionFeature implements IFeature, DebugConfigurationProvider {
private sessionCount: number = 1;
private command: vscode.Disposable;
private examplesPath: string;
private tempDebugProcess: PowerShellProcess;
constructor(context: ExtensionContext, private sessionManager: SessionManager) {
// Register a debug configuration provider
context.subscriptions.push(vscode.debug.registerDebugConfigurationProvider("PowerShell", this));
}
public dispose() {
this.command.dispose();
}
public setLanguageClient(languageClient: LanguageClient) {
// There is no implementation for this IFeature method
}
// DebugConfigurationProvider method
public resolveDebugConfiguration(
folder: WorkspaceFolder | undefined,
config: DebugConfiguration,
token?: CancellationToken): ProviderResult<DebugConfiguration> {
const currentDocument = vscode.window.activeTextEditor.document;
const debugCurrentScript = (config.script === "${file}") || !config.request;
const generateLaunchConfig = !config.request;
const settings = Settings.load();
let createNewIntegratedConsole = settings.debugging.createTemporaryIntegratedConsole;
if (config.request === "attach") {
const platformDetails = getPlatformDetails();
const versionDetails = this.sessionManager.getPowerShellVersionDetails();
if (versionDetails.edition.toLowerCase() === "core" &&
platformDetails.operatingSystem !== OperatingSystem.Windows) {
const msg = "PowerShell Core only supports attaching to a host process on Windows.";
return vscode.window.showErrorMessage(msg).then((_) => {
return undefined;
});
}
}
if (generateLaunchConfig) {
// No launch.json, create the default configuration for both unsaved (Untitled) and saved documents.
config.type = "PowerShell";
config.name = "PowerShell Launch Current File";
config.request = "launch";
config.args = [];
config.script =
currentDocument.isUntitled
? currentDocument.uri.toString()
: currentDocument.fileName;
// For a folder-less workspace, vscode.workspace.rootPath will be undefined.
// PSES will convert that undefined to a reasonable working dir.
config.cwd =
currentDocument.isUntitled
? vscode.workspace.rootPath
: currentDocument.fileName;
}
if (config.request === "launch") {
// For debug launch of "current script" (saved or unsaved), warn before starting the debugger if either
// A) the unsaved document's language type is not PowerShell or
// B) the saved document's extension is a type that PowerShell can't debug.
if (debugCurrentScript) {
if (currentDocument.isUntitled) {
if (currentDocument.languageId === "powershell") {
if (!generateLaunchConfig) {
// Cover the case of existing launch.json but unsaved (Untitled) document.
// In this case, vscode.workspace.rootPath will not be undefined.
config.script = currentDocument.uri.toString();
config.cwd = vscode.workspace.rootPath;
}
} else {
const msg = "To debug '" + currentDocument.fileName + "', change the document's " +
"language mode to PowerShell or save the file with a PowerShell extension.";
vscode.window.showErrorMessage(msg);
return;
}
} else {
let isValidExtension = false;
const extIndex = currentDocument.fileName.lastIndexOf(".");
if (extIndex !== -1) {
const ext = currentDocument.fileName.substr(extIndex + 1).toUpperCase();
isValidExtension = (ext === "PS1" || ext === "PSM1");
}
if ((currentDocument.languageId !== "powershell") || !isValidExtension) {
let path = currentDocument.fileName;
const workspaceRootPath = vscode.workspace.rootPath;
if (currentDocument.fileName.startsWith(workspaceRootPath)) {
path = currentDocument.fileName.substring(vscode.workspace.rootPath.length + 1);
}
const msg = "'" + path + "' is a file type that cannot be debugged by the PowerShell debugger.";
vscode.window.showErrorMessage(msg);
return;
}
if (config.script === "${file}") {
config.script = currentDocument.fileName;
}
}
}
if (config.cwd === "${file}") {
config.cwd = currentDocument.fileName;
}
if (config.createTemporaryIntegratedConsole !== undefined) {
createNewIntegratedConsole = config.createTemporaryIntegratedConsole;
}
}
// Prevent the Debug Console from opening
config.internalConsoleOptions = "neverOpen";
// Create or show the interactive console
vscode.commands.executeCommand("PowerShell.ShowSessionConsole", true);
const sessionFilePath = utils.getDebugSessionFilePath();
if (createNewIntegratedConsole) {
if (this.tempDebugProcess) {
this.tempDebugProcess.dispose();
}
this.tempDebugProcess =
this.sessionManager.createDebugSessionProcess(
sessionFilePath,
settings);
this.tempDebugProcess
.start(`DebugSession-${this.sessionCount++}`)
.then((sessionDetails) => {
utils.writeSessionFile(sessionFilePath, sessionDetails);
});
} else {
utils.writeSessionFile(sessionFilePath, this.sessionManager.getSessionDetails());
}
return config;
}
}
export class SpecifyScriptArgsFeature implements IFeature {
private command: vscode.Disposable;
private languageClient: LanguageClient;
private context: vscode.ExtensionContext;
private emptyInputBoxBugFixed: boolean;
constructor(context: vscode.ExtensionContext) {
this.context = context;
const vscodeVersionArray = vscode.version.split(".");
const editorVersion = {
major: Number(vscodeVersionArray[0]),
minor: Number(vscodeVersionArray[1]),
};
this.emptyInputBoxBugFixed =
((editorVersion.major > 1) ||
((editorVersion.major === 1) && (editorVersion.minor > 12)));
this.command =
vscode.commands.registerCommand("PowerShell.SpecifyScriptArgs", () => {
return this.specifyScriptArguments();
});
}
public setLanguageClient(languageclient: LanguageClient) {
this.languageClient = languageclient;
}
public dispose() {
this.command.dispose();
}
private specifyScriptArguments(): Thenable<string[] | string> {
const powerShellDbgScriptArgsKey = "powerShellDebugScriptArgs";
const options: vscode.InputBoxOptions = {
ignoreFocusOut: true,
placeHolder: "Enter script arguments or leave empty to pass no args",
};
if (this.emptyInputBoxBugFixed) {
const prevArgs = this.context.workspaceState.get(powerShellDbgScriptArgsKey, "");
if (prevArgs.length > 0) {
options.value = prevArgs;
}
}
return vscode.window.showInputBox(options).then((text) => {
// When user cancel's the input box (by pressing Esc), the text value is undefined.
if (text !== undefined) {
if (this.emptyInputBoxBugFixed) {
this.context.workspaceState.update(powerShellDbgScriptArgsKey, text);
}
return new Array(text);
}
return text;
});
}
}
interface IProcessItem extends vscode.QuickPickItem {
pid: string; // payload for the QuickPick UI
}
interface IPSHostProcessInfo {
processName: string;
processId: string;
appDomainName: string;
mainWindowTitle: string;
}
export const GetPSHostProcessesRequestType =
new RequestType<any, IGetPSHostProcessesResponseBody, string, void>("powerShell/getPSHostProcesses");
interface IGetPSHostProcessesResponseBody {
hostProcesses: IPSHostProcessInfo[];
}
export class PickPSHostProcessFeature implements IFeature {
private command: vscode.Disposable;
private languageClient: LanguageClient;
private waitingForClientToken: vscode.CancellationTokenSource;
private getLanguageClientResolve: (value?: LanguageClient | Thenable<LanguageClient>) => void;
constructor() {
this.command =
vscode.commands.registerCommand("PowerShell.PickPSHostProcess", () => {
return this.getLanguageClient()
.then((_) => this.pickPSHostProcess(), (_) => undefined);
});
}
public setLanguageClient(languageClient: LanguageClient) {
this.languageClient = languageClient;
if (this.waitingForClientToken) {
this.getLanguageClientResolve(this.languageClient);
this.clearWaitingToken();
}
}
public dispose() {
this.command.dispose();
}
private getLanguageClient(): Thenable<LanguageClient> {
if (this.languageClient) {
return Promise.resolve(this.languageClient);
} else {
// If PowerShell isn't finished loading yet, show a loading message
// until the LanguageClient is passed on to us
this.waitingForClientToken = new vscode.CancellationTokenSource();
return new Promise<LanguageClient>(
(resolve, reject) => {
this.getLanguageClientResolve = resolve;
vscode.window
.showQuickPick(
["Cancel"],
{ placeHolder: "Attach to PowerShell host process: Please wait, starting PowerShell..." },
this.waitingForClientToken.token)
.then((response) => {
if (response === "Cancel") {
this.clearWaitingToken();
reject();
}
});
// Cancel the loading prompt after 60 seconds
setTimeout(() => {
if (this.waitingForClientToken) {
this.clearWaitingToken();
reject();
vscode.window.showErrorMessage(
"Attach to PowerShell host process: PowerShell session took too long to start.");
}
}, 60000);
},
);
}
}
private pickPSHostProcess(): Thenable<string> {
return this.languageClient.sendRequest(GetPSHostProcessesRequestType, null).then((hostProcesses) => {
const items: IProcessItem[] = [];
for (const p in hostProcesses) {
if (hostProcesses.hasOwnProperty(p)) {
let windowTitle = "";
if (hostProcesses[p].mainWindowTitle) {
windowTitle = `, Title: ${hostProcesses[p].mainWindowTitle}`;
}
items.push({
label: hostProcesses[p].processName,
description: `PID: ${hostProcesses[p].processId.toString()}${windowTitle}`,
pid: hostProcesses[p].processId,
});
}
}
if (items.length === 0) {
return Promise.reject("There are no PowerShell host processes to attach to.");
}
const options: vscode.QuickPickOptions = {
placeHolder: "Select a PowerShell host process to attach to",
matchOnDescription: true,
matchOnDetail: true,
};
return vscode.window.showQuickPick(items, options).then((item) => {
return item ? item.pid : "";
});
});
}
private clearWaitingToken() {
if (this.waitingForClientToken) {
this.waitingForClientToken.dispose();
this.waitingForClientToken = undefined;
}
}
}
